I have two Nexus 6Ps, my original 64GB and another 124GB I just picked up. I've set them up as identical as I reasonably can. The original one has never had an issue reading the USB OTG and doesn't now. My newer one does - I get an error "Unsupported SanDisk USB drive". If I elect to format the USB drive it takes me through the steps but nothing happens, I still get the Unsupported message on the notification bar. Funny thing is if I use File Manager or one of the apps to read the files (my phone is rooted) I can see the files on the drive, no problem. However, through the Android Files app, I don't see the drive. I'm thinking it's a phone issue because I have no problem with the USB OTG on the other phone. Running the Pixel Experience 9.0 on both phones, rooted with Magisk. Can anyone point me in the right direction? Thanks.
